Basement Water Extraction Cost in Commerce Township, MI
The cost of basement water extraction services var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Commerce Township, MI.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the specific requirements of your project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and equipment required |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and equipment required |
| Clean-up and Sanitization |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area and level of contamination |
| Final Inspection and Restoration | $100 – $300 | Size of affected area and level of damage |

How long will it take to dry out my basement?
The drying time depends on the size of the affected area, severity of damage, and equipment used. On average, it takes 3-5 days to completely dry out a basement.
